Centra College vs. MBC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Centra College or MBC?

  • Mary Baldwin College is 254.2% more expensive to attend than Centra College for in-state tuition ($32,732.00 vs. $9,240.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 254.2% higher at MBC than Centra College ($32,732.00 vs. $9,240.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Mary Baldwin College than Centra College ($18,838 vs. $24,868)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Mary Baldwin College are 5.9% lower than costs at Centra College ($10,630 vs. $11,252)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Centra College than Mary Baldwin College (100% vs. 98%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Mary Baldwin College students is 271.9% larger than aid received Centra College ($25,673 vs. $6,903)

Centra College vs. MBC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Centra College or MBC?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between MBC and Centra College.

  • Graduates from Centra College earn on average $6,400 more per year than MBC graduates after ten years. ($44,800 vs. $38,400)
  • Centra College students graduate with a $14,958 lower median federal student loan debt than MBC graduates. ($12,042 vs. $27,000)
  • Centra College graduates are paying $155 less per month on federal student loans than MBC graduates. ($124 vs. $279)
  • More Centra College gra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former MBC students, three years after graduation. (66% vs. 53%)
